Abstract
The utility model relates to a lateral runout detector, including frame, terminal surface displacement sensor, lift slip table cylinder and lift slip table, horizontal migration electricity jar and motor, the output shaft coaxial coupling shaft coupling of motor, coaxial suit axle sleeve on the output shaft of shaft coupling in the top of axle sleeve installation location frock, passes through support mounting horizontal migration electricity jar, slidable mounting lift slip table cylinder and lift slip table on horizontal migration electricity jar, ultrasion vibration sysytem displacement sensor on the lift slip table in one side of location frock. This detector passes through motor, shaft coupling and location frock and drives the part rotation, and the data of different positions contrast on rotatory in -process is through terminal surface displacement sensor output test face to judge the quality of product, it is simple quick.
Description
Technical field
The utility model belongs to train piece test field, relates to the glitch detection of end face, especially a kind of face runout detecting device.
Background technology
Train part all needs to do face runout and detects before dispatching from the factory, and existing face runout detector commodity price is expensive, and input cost is high.And mostly be horizontal, take up room large.Usually also cannot move, detect being limited in scope of part.
Utility model content
The purpose of this utility model is to overcome the deficiencies in the prior art part, provides the detecting device that a kind of structure is simple, can detect the Circular Run-out Tolerance of part.
The technical scheme that the utility model technical solution problem adopts is:
A kind of face runout detecting device, comprise frame, end face displacement transducer, be elevated slide unit cylinder and be elevated slide unit, move horizontally electric cylinder and motor, the output shaft of motor coaxially connects shaft coupling, coaxial package axle sleeve on the output shaft of shaft coupling, above axle sleeve, positioning tool is installed, moving horizontally electric cylinder in the side of positioning tool by support installing, moving horizontally electric cylinder is slidably installed lifting slide unit cylinder and lifting slide unit thereof, end face displacement transducer being installed by lifting slide unit.
And described end face displacement transducer is furnished with roller type joint.
Advantage of the present utility model and good effect are:
1, the lifting slide unit of this detecting device makes sensor can vertically movement, can adjust accordingly according to the height of part.
2, this detecting device drives part to rotate by motor, shaft coupling and positioning tool, is contrasted, thus judge the quality of product in the process rotated by the data of diverse location on end face displacement transducer output test surfaces, simple and quick.
3, this detecting device is by positioning tool retaining element, and part is fixed fast, improves detection efficiency.
Accompanying drawing explanation
Fig. 1 is structural representation of the present utility model.
Embodiment
Below in conjunction with accompanying drawing, also by specific embodiment, the utility model is described in further detail, and following examples are descriptive, are not determinate, can not limit protection domain of the present utility model with this.
A kind of face runout detecting device, comprise frame 1, end face displacement transducer 2, lifting slide unit cylinder and lifting slide unit 9 thereof, move horizontally electric cylinder 8, product fixing tool 3, motor 6, the output shaft of motor coaxially connects shaft coupling 5, coaxial package axle sleeve 4 on the output shaft of shaft coupling, installs positioning tool 3 above axle sleeve.Installed by support 7 in the side of positioning tool and move horizontally electric cylinder, moving horizontally electric cylinder is slidably installed lifting slide unit cylinder and lifting slide unit thereof, end face displacement transducer installed by lifting slide unit, and this end face displacement transducer is furnished with roller type joint, can eliminate wearing and tearing.
The operating process of this face runout testing agency is:
1, move horizontally the reach of electric cylinder, lifting slide unit declines.
2, motor slow circumvolve one week, the data that end face displacement transducer exports diverse location on test surfaces contrast.
3, if data fluctuations is within setting range, be then non-defective unit.It is then defective products that data fluctuations exceeds setting range.
